use std::ops::{Deref, DerefMut};
use editor::test::{
editor_lsp_test_context::EditorLspTestContext, editor_test_context::EditorTestContext,
};
use gpui::ContextHandle;
use search::{BufferSearchBar, ProjectSearchBar};
use crate::{state::Operator, *};
use super::VimBindingTestContext;
pub struct VimTestContext<'a> {
cx: EditorLspTestContext<'a>,
}
impl<'a> VimTestContext<'a> {
pub async fn new(cx: &'a mut gpui::TestAppContext, enabled: bool) -> VimTestContext<'a> {
let mut cx = EditorLspTestContext::new_rust(Default::default(), cx).await;
cx.update(|cx| {
search::init(cx);
crate::init(cx);
command_palette::init(cx);
});
cx.update(|cx| {
cx.update_global(|store: &mut SettingsStore, cx| {
store.update_user_settings::<VimModeSetting>(cx, |s| *s = Some(enabled));
});
settings::KeymapFile::load_asset("keymaps/default.json", cx).unwrap();
settings::KeymapFile::load_asset("keymaps/vim.json", cx).unwrap();
});
// Setup search toolbars and keypress hook
cx.update_workspace(|workspace, cx| {
observe_keystrokes(cx);
workspace.active_pane().update(cx, |pane, cx| {
pane.toolbar().update(cx, |toolbar, cx| {
let buffer_search_bar = cx.add_view(BufferSearchBar::new);
toolbar.add_item(buffer_search_bar, cx);
let project_search_bar = cx.add_view(|_| ProjectSearchBar::new());
toolbar.add_item(project_search_bar, cx);
})
});
workspace.status_bar().update(cx, |status_bar, cx| {
let vim_mode_indicator = cx.add_view(ModeIndicator::new);
status_bar.add_right_item(vim_mode_indicator, cx);
});
});
Self { cx }
}
pub fn workspace<F, T>(&mut self, read: F) -> T
where
F: FnOnce(&Workspace, &ViewContext<Workspace>) -> T,
{
self.cx.workspace.read_with(self.cx.cx.cx, read)
}
pub fn enable_vim(&mut self) {
self.cx.update(|cx| {
cx.update_global(|store: &mut SettingsStore, cx| {
store.update_user_settings::<VimModeSetting>(cx, |s| *s = Some(true));
});
})
}
pub fn disable_vim(&mut self) {
self.cx.update(|cx| {
cx.update_global(|store: &mut SettingsStore, cx| {
store.update_user_settings::<VimModeSetting>(cx, |s| *s = Some(false));
});
})
}
pub fn mode(&mut self) -> Mode {
self.cx.read(|cx| cx.global::<Vim>().state.mode)
}
pub fn active_operator(&mut self) -> Option<Operator> {
self.cx
.read(|cx| cx.global::<Vim>().state.operator_stack.last().copied())
}
pub fn set_state(&mut self, text: &str, mode: Mode) -> ContextHandle {
let window = self.window;
let context_handle = self.cx.set_state(text);
window.update(self.cx.cx.cx, |cx| {
Vim::update(cx, |vim, cx| {
vim.switch_mode(mode, true, cx);
})
});
self.cx.foreground().run_until_parked();
context_handle
}
#[track_caller]
pub fn assert_state(&mut self, text: &str, mode: Mode) {
self.assert_editor_state(text);
assert_eq!(self.mode(), mode, "{}", self.assertion_context());
}
pub fn assert_binding<const COUNT: usize>(
&mut self,
keystrokes: [&str; COUNT],
initial_state: &str,
initial_mode: Mode,
state_after: &str,
mode_after: Mode,
) {
self.set_state(initial_state, initial_mode);
self.cx.simulate_keystrokes(keystrokes);
self.cx.assert_editor_state(state_after);
assert_eq!(self.mode(), mode_after, "{}", self.assertion_context());
assert_eq!(self.active_operator(), None, "{}", self.assertion_context());
}
pub fn binding<const COUNT: usize>(
mut self,
keystrokes: [&'static str; COUNT],
) -> VimBindingTestContext<'a, COUNT> {
let mode = self.mode();
VimBindingTestContext::new(keystrokes, mode, mode, self)
}
}
impl<'a> Deref for VimTestContext<'a> {
type Target = EditorTestContext<'a>;
fn deref(&self) -> &Self::Target {
&self.cx
}
}
impl<'a> DerefMut for VimTestContext<'a> {
fn deref_mut(&mut self) -> &mut Self::Target {
&mut self.cx
}
}
